How Many Servings Per Bag of Goldfish Crackers?

4 min read

According to nutritional information for a standard 6.6-ounce bag, there are approximately 6 servings per container, based on a single serving size of 55 crackers. However, the number of servings can vary significantly depending on the specific bag size and whether you are using individual snack packs or a bulk carton.

Understanding Goldfish Serving Sizes

Determining exactly how many servings are per bag of Goldfish isn't a one-size-fits-all answer, as the quantity varies widely based on the product packaging. The key to understanding your snack is to read the nutrition label on the specific bag you have. A single standard serving is typically defined as 55 pieces, which corresponds to roughly 30 grams or 1.1 ounces.

For most common bag sizes, you can quickly estimate the number of servings by checking the "Servings Per Container" information on the side panel. For example, a 6.6-ounce bag clearly states it contains about 6 servings. Individual 1-ounce snack packs, often sold in multi-count boxes, are clearly one single serving. This consistency makes portion control simple for lunchboxes or on-the-go snacking.

However, for large bulk items, like the 30-ounce cartons found at wholesale stores, the math becomes a bit more complex. With approximately 1.1 ounces per serving, a simple calculation reveals that a 30-ounce carton would contain over 27 servings. Comparison Table: Goldfish Bag Sizes and Servings

Bag Size Estimated Servings Serving Size Calories Per Serving (approx.)
1 oz snack pack 1 50-55 crackers (30g) 130-140
6.6 oz bag ~6 55 crackers (30g) 140
10 oz bag ~9 55 crackers (30g) 140
30 oz carton ~27 55 crackers (30g) 140

Note: Serving counts are estimates based on standard 55-cracker servings. Exact nutritional information and serving counts can vary slightly by flavor and specific batch. Always refer to the product packaging for the most accurate data.

How to Calculate Servings on Your Own

If the nutritional information is missing or unclear, you can still determine the number of servings yourself with a simple process.

  1. Find the Total Weight: Locate the total net weight of the product on the bag (e.g., 6.6 oz).
  2. Determine Serving Weight: Look for the serving size listed on the nutritional label, which is often shown in grams (e.g., 30g).
  3. Perform the Calculation: Divide the total weight by the serving weight. (Convert ounces to grams for accuracy: 1 ounce is approximately 28.35 grams.)
    • Example for a 6.6 oz bag: (6.6 oz * 28.35 g/oz) / 30 g/serving ≈ 6.2 servings.

This method is a reliable way to get a precise number of servings, regardless of the packaging size.
